What does MB mean in technology?

Download Article
  1. How.com.vn English: Step 1 MB usually stands for “megabyte.”
    A megabyte is a digital unit of measurement for data. A lot of times, MB is used to describe how much data a device can hold. In other instances, it can stand for download speed. For reference, a MB has 1 million bytes, a gigabyte (GB) holds 1,000 MBs, and a terabyte (TB) holds 1,000 GBs.[3]
    • “Dang, your hard drive only has 500 MB of space.”
  2. How.com.vn English: Step 2 Mb can also be short for “megabit.”
    A megabit is also a digital unit of measurement for data, but it’s way smaller than a megabyte—in fact, 8 megabits can fit in a single megabyte! To help differentiate the two, a megabyte is abbreviated as MB (all capitalized) and a megabit is abbreviated as Mb (with the “b” lowercase).[4]

Alternate Meanings

Download Article
  1. How.com.vn English: Step 1 MB can be shorthand for Manitoba, the Canadian province.
    See an address label with MB written on the bottom? Chances are, the address corresponds to someplace in Manitoba, Canada.[5]
    • 500 Main Street
      Winnipeg, MB
      R3B 3M9
    • Manitoba can also be abbreviated as “Man.” in different instances.
  2. How.com.vn English: Step 2 MB can also stand for “Bachelor of Medicine.”
    If someone earns a Bachelor of Medicine degree, it’s often abbreviated as “MB.” If you see “MB” in an academic scenario, it probably refers to this.[6]
    • Believe it or not, MB doesn’t actually stand for “Master of Business”—the acronym for that degree is “MBA.”[7]
  3. How.com.vn English: Step 3 MB can sometimes mean “Might Be” in a casual conversation.
    Not totally sure about something? Use MB to share your thoughts without sounding super definitive.[8]
    • Them: “Isn’t she in that CW show?”
      You: “Idk, she MB”
  4. How.com.vn English: Step 4 MB can occasionally mean “Message Board.”
    A message board is just an online community where people can discuss a specific topic or franchise with fellow enthusiasts. If you see a message like “I just posted in the MB” or “Check the MB,” the poster is probably talking about a message board.[9]
    • “Be sure to read the rules and regulations thread before posting anything on the MB!”
  5. How.com.vn English: Step 5 MB means “millibar” in the meteorlogical field.
    A millibar is metric unit of air pressure, and is often used by meteorologists, or people who study the weather. If you’re reading a weather report or weather-related article and come across MB, it’s safe to assume they’re talking about the unit of measurement.[10]
    • “There are around 1013.25 MBs in 1 standard atmosphere.”
